When is it appropriate to use the jumping dolphin emoji?

The jumping dolphin emoji is ideal for conveying excitement or joy, especially in discussions related to marine life, ocean adventures, or vacation themes. It can also represent playfulness or freedom, making it suitable for casual conversations about happiness or fun experiences. Consider using it in social media posts, text messages, or event invitations that celebrate water activities or cheerful moments.
